Latin Pop


Latin Pop generally refers to pop music that has what may be perceived a Latin American influence. Geographically, it could refer to Pop music from Latin America or sung by Latin Americans, generally regarded as Hispanics in the United States. Occasionally, the definition extends to Latin Europe, primarily Spain and Portugal, though Italy is often included. Latin Pop music is usually sung in Spanish or other Romance languages, although English and other languages are not uncommon. In addition, many international artists from France and Italy often sing in Spanish for Spanish language audiences.
